read the original abstract

We review the role of massive neutrinos in astrophysics and cosmology, assuming that the oscillation interpretation of solar and atmospheric neutrinos is correct. In particular, we discuss cosmological mass limits, neutrino flavor oscillations in the early universe, leptogenesis, and neutrinos in core-collapse supernovae.
